THE LIFE AND TIMES OF C.J. FOX, HANDSOMELY BOUND

(FOX, Charles James) RUSSELL, John. The Life and Times of Charles James Fox. London: Richard Bentley, 1859. Three volumes. Octavo, late 19th-century three-quarter burgundy morocco, elaborately gilt-decorated spines, raised bands, marbled boards and endpapers, top edges gilt. $950.

First edition of this biography of one of 18th-century England’s best-known statesmen and dandies, handsomely bound by Zaehnsdorf.

A biography of the renowned 18th-century English statesman and orator. Fox was the perfect symbol of the 18th-century dandy: eloquent orator, skilled politician, and accomplished historian, but also profligate drinker and gambler. Armorial bookplates and owner signatures of noted collector Edward Hubert Litchfield.

Expert repairs to joints of Volume I. Handsomely bound.
